Oil Accumulator Market size was valued at USD 49.93 Billion in 2024 and is projected to reach USD 85.84 Billion by 2032 growing at a CAGR of 7.73% from 2026 to 2032.
An oil accumulator is a device that stores hydraulic fluid under pressure, typically in a gas-filled chamber, in order to keep system pressure stable and compensate for fluid loss or leakage.
Oil accumulators are used in hydraulic systems to smooth out pulsations, absorb shocks and maintain steady pressure, ensuring that machinery in the industrial, automotive and aerospace industries runs efficiently and reliably.

The Global Oil Accumulator Market is segmented based Type, Application, Pressure Rating and Geography.
Based on Type, the Global Oil Accumulator Market is separated into Piston Accumulator, Bladder Accumulator, and Diaphragm Accumulator. The piston accumulator dominates the global oil accumulator market because to its superior performance, durability and efficiency in dealing with high pressures, making it perfect for a wide range of industrial and automotive applications.
Based on Application, Global Oil Accumulator Market is divided into Blow Out Preventer & Well Head Control, Offshore Rigs, and Mud Pumps. Blowout preventer and well head control dominates the worldwide oil accumulator market because of its vital role in maintaining safety and operational efficiency during oil and gas drilling operations.
Based on Pressure Rating, Global Oil Accumulator Market is divided into Up to 6000 PSI and Above 6000 PSI. The "Up to 6000 PSI" pressure rating leads the global oil accumulator market, owing to its broad use in industrial, automotive and aerospace applications that require lower pressure ranges.
